为了防止WordPress的恶意重定向攻击,确保定期更新核心、插件和主题,使用强密码和双重身份验证,安装安全插件(如Wordfence或Sucuri),定期备份网站,监控流量和日志,限制用户权限,定期扫描恶意软件,并删除不必要的插件和主题,以减少攻击面。
其安全问题也日渐凸显,尤其是恶意重定向攻击。这种攻击方式通过将用户转向恶意网站,可能窃取用户的敏感信息或感染用户设备。了解并实现防范措施对每一个 WordPress 站点管理员都是至关重要的。弱密码将深入探讨恶意重定向攻击的原理、常见方式及预防措施,帮助你保护自己的网站安全。
什么是恶意重定向?
恶意重定向是指黑客通过篡改网站代码、利用漏洞或部署恶意软件,导致正常用户被引导至不安全或恶意的网页。这些恶意页面可能包含钓鱼内容、广告软件,或进行其它恶意活动。重定向攻击不仅会影响用户体验,还可能影响搜索引擎排名并损害网站声誉。
恶意重定向攻击的常见方式
- 插件和主题漏洞:WordPress 的插件和主题是攻击的主要目标,特别是来源不明或未及时更新的插件和主题。黑客常常利用这些漏洞植入恶意代码。
- SQL 注入:通过 SQL 注入,攻击者可以插入恶意 SQL 代码,进而获取对网站数据库的控制权限,这使得他们能够修改重定向逻辑。
- 跨站脚本(XSS)攻击:通过在网站中注入恶意脚本,攻击者可以控制用户浏览器中的行为,包括重定向。
- 托管服务的安全漏洞:如果你的 WordPress 网站托管在一个安全性极低的服务器上,攻击者可以通过服务器的安全漏洞来进行恶意重定向。
如何防止恶意重定向攻击
1. 定期更新 WordPress、插件及主题
保持 WordPress 核心、插件和主题的最新版本是预防安全问题的第一步。开发者会定期发布安全更新,修复已知漏洞。定期检查官方网站或仪表盘,安装可用的更新,以减少被攻击的风险。
2. 使用安全的插件和主题
选择经过审核且信誉良好的插件和主题,尤其是在 WordPress 官方目录中提供的。避免使用不明来源的插件,确保它们定期更新,并且提供安全支持。阅读用户评价和开发者的更新历史,可以帮助你做出明智的选择。
3. 强化用户账户安全
为 WordPress 管理员和用户设置强密码,并启用两步验证功能,增加登录的安全性。建议定期审查用户权限,删除不再需要或不再使用的账户。
4. 定期备份网站数据
定期备份网站的所有数据可以在遭受攻击时减少损失。使用专业的备份插件或服务,确保备份文件存放在安全的地方。备份完成后,定期验证备份的完整性。
5. 实施 Web 应用防火墙(WAF)
Web 应用防火墙可以识别并阻止恶意流量,保护网站免受各种攻击。选择适合 WordPress 的 WAF 服务,能够实时监测并拦截潜在的恶意请求,减轻攻击带来的风险。
6. 使用安全监测工具
安全监测工具可以帮助你实时监控网站,并及时发现异常活动。一些知名的安全插件如 Wordfence 和 Sucuri 可以扫描你的 WordPress 站点,检测恶意代码和其他漏洞。
7. 限制文件权限
设置合理的文件权限可以减少潜在攻击面。文件和目录的权限应该设置为:
- 所有文件:644
- 所有目录:755
这种权限设置可以保证文件被正常读取和执行,同时减少未授权访问的机会。
8. 禁用文件编辑
在 wp-config.php 文件中添加代码可以禁用 WordPress 后端的文件编辑功能,防止黑客通过恶意利用获得编辑权限。添加以下代码:
define('DISALLOW_FILE_EDIT', true);
9. 定期进行网站安全审计
定期对网站进行全面的安全审计,包括代码审查、漏洞扫描和流量分析。利用这些审计能够及早发现潜在的安全隐患并加以修复,确保网站始终处于安全状态。
10. 教育用户
对网站管理员和用户进行安全意识教育也十分重要。确保所有人都了解安全最佳实践,包括识别钓鱼攻势、避免点击不明链接等,能够有效降低安全风险。
11. 硬化服务器配置
确保你的服务器配置安全。确保使用最新的操作系统和服务器软件,配置防火墙和安全组规则,限制对不必要端口的访问。定期更新服务器软件,减少攻击面。
12. 使用 SSL 证书
使用 SSL 证书可以加密用户和网站之间的通信,增加数据传输的安全性。不仅可以提高用户的信任感,还能提升网站在搜索引擎中的排名。
总结
恶意重定向攻击是对 WordPress 网站安全的一大威胁,但通过实施一系列的预防措施,可以大大减少被攻击的风险。定期更新、使用安全的插件、强化用户账户、实施 Web 应用防火墙等策略,有效保护你的网站。保持对网络安全的敏感性和警觉性,将有助于构建一个更安全的网络环境。最后确保定期备份,以备不时之需,确保快速恢复。一切都是为了给用户提供一个安全可靠的浏览体验。